About This Office
The Vero Beach Florida Department of Justice, located in Vero Beach, FL, is a local branch of the U.S. Department of Justice (USDOJ) that enforces federal laws in Indian River County. The Department of Justice Office operates under the authority of the U.S. Attorney General to represent the interests of the U.S. in legal matters that involve the government. For example, the DOJ Office represents the federal government in U.S. district courts and U.S. courts of appeals. Local DOJ Offices work with the Executive Office of U.S. Attorneys, which coordinates Indian River County U.S. Attorneys' Offices.
